import IGListKit
import NotificationCenter
import UIKit
@available(iOSApplicationExtension 10.0, *)
final class TodayViewController: UIViewController, NCWidgetProviding, ListAdapterDataSource {
lazy var adapter: ListAdapter = {
return ListAdapter(updater: ListAdapterUpdater(), viewController: self)
}()
let collectionView = UICollectionView(frame: CGRect.zero, collectionViewLayout: UICollectionViewFlowLayout())
let data = "Maecenas faucibus mollis interdum. Duis mollis, est non commodo luctus, nisi erat porttitor ligula, eget lacinia odio sem nec elit.".components(separatedBy: " ")
override func viewDidLoad() {
super.viewDidLoad()
adapter.collectionView = collectionView
adapter.dataSource = self
view.addSubview(collectionView)
// Enables the 'Show More' button in the widget interface
extensionContext?.widgetLargestAvailableDisplayMode = .expanded
}
override func loadView() {
view = UIView(frame: CGRect(x: 0, y: 0, width: 320, height: 110))
}
override func viewDidLayoutSubviews() {
super.viewDidLayoutSubviews()
collectionView.frame = view.bounds
}
// MARK: NCWidgetProviding
func widgetActiveDisplayModeDidChange(_ activeDisplayMode: NCWidgetDisplayMode, withMaximumSize maxSize: CGSize) {
preferredContentSize = maxSize
}
// MARK: ListAdapterDataSource
func objects(for listAdapter: ListAdapter) -> [ListDiffable] {
return data as [ListDiffable]
}
func listAdapter(_ listAdapter: ListAdapter, sectionControllerFor object: Any) -> ListSectionController {
return LabelSectionController()
}
func emptyView(for listAdapter: ListAdapter) -> UIView? {
return nil
}
}
